Rider fit: reaching the ground

The Moto Guzzi V7 III Racer lists a 770 mm seat; the Suzuki Goose 350 lists 770 mm, within a few millimetres of each other. Seat height is only a first-pass ground-reach input. It does not establish safety or actual foot contact. Seat width, suspension sag, boots, mobility, load, and individual proportions can materially change the result.
